CONTINUING YOUR EXISTENCE
by Bill Joslin In three generations (150 years), pretty much all people on the planet will not only be dead – but forgotten. People – average Joe’s – who lived 150 years ago are pretty much forgotten. What impact will you have on the world, during your life, which will still be relevant or even just remembered in 150 years? The point at which the impact of your life upon the world becomes irrelevant and forgotten marks the point where your existence ends. Unless you leave a mark on history, you’re life remains inconsequential, arbitrary and irrelevant – it makes no difference… So, this adds a new dimension to why having kids is meaningful – if you can’t affect an impact on the world via action, you can continue your existence via reproduction. -
